Abstract
The utility model discloses a sheet type centering device with a controllable size of an external diameter. The sheet type centering device comprises an upper main body and a lower main body movably connected with the upper main body. An upper spring and a lower spring are respectively arranged on the lateral faces of the upper main body and the lower main body; an upper sliding ring is arranged between the both ends of the upper spring, and a lower sliding ring is arranged between the both ends of the lower ring; and a centering ring is connected between the upper sliding ring and the lower sliding ring. The sheet type centering device provided by the utility model is simpler in structure and is in a split type structure that the upper main body and the lower main body are movably connected. A centering sheet is deformed by separation or approach of the upper main body and the lower main body, so that the size of the external diameter of the sheet type centering device provided by the utility model can be adjusted. The abrasion of the centering sheet is avoided, and the service life is longer. Meanwhile, the underground working effect is ensured. Furthermore, the movement stability of the upper main body and the lower main body is ensured by using a combined structure of a motor and a transmission shaft to connect, so that the use reliability of the sheet type centering device provided by the utility model is improved. The sheet type centering device provided by the utility model is good for popularization in a large range due to above advantages.
